Best luxury hotel To Stay In Mullana and Near Ambala, One of the top & best hotel located in Saha Mullana Ambala.
0
Following
0
Followers
3 audio files
Big christmas sale
Premium Access 35% OFF
Best luxury hotel To Stay In Mullana and Near Ambala, One of the top & best hotel located in Saha Mullana Ambala.
Following
Followers
3 audio files